how to open a submersible pump

Opening a submersible pump is a vital skill for anyone involved in the maintenance or installation of such equipment. Whether you're a seasoned technician or a DIY enthusiast, this process requires a precise, methodical approach to ensure both your safety and the longevity of the pump. Here's a comprehensive guide based on expert experience and industry standards.

To start with, safety is paramount. Before interacting with the pump, disconnect the power source. Submersible pumps are typically powered by electricity, and handling them while they are plugged in could result in severe electrical shocks. Utilize a voltage tester to confirm that there is no residual electricity running to the pump. Next, access the pump by removing the pump casing. This may require specific tools based on the pump model, such as a screwdriver or wrench. Ensure you have the right tools on hand; using incorrect ones might damage the screws or seals. Carefully unbolt the housing screws, setting them aside in a container to avoid misplacement.

Once the casing is removed, inspect the interior components. Look for signs of wear and tear, such as rust, debris, or damaged parts. It's crucial to understand the placement of each component, as this will facilitate easier reassembly later. For particularly intricate models, taking photos can act as a visual guide during reassembly. Moving on, pay particular attention to the impeller, the heart of the pump that propels water. Gently take it out and check for any blockages or debris that might hinder its performance. Another key step involves checking the seals and bearings. These components are vital for preventing leaks and ensuring smooth operation. If any part appears worn out or aged, it should be replaced. Using OEM (original equipment manufacturer) parts is highly recommended to maintain efficiency and compatibility. Modern submersible pumps often come with a built-in thermal protector or capacitor, located inside the motor housing. Carefully examine these components for any signs of overheating or damage. If a fault is detected, professional replacement of these parts is advised to mitigate the risk of complete motor failure. After inspection and maintenance are complete, reassemble the pump. Follow the disassembly steps in reverse order, ensuring all screws and seals are tightly fastened to prevent water ingress. During reassembly, keep an eye out for any misplaced parts that might disrupt the pump's operation. Finally, once rebuilt, test the pump prior to full immersion. Secure it with a stable water source and switch on the power to observe functionality. Listen for any irregular noises, which might suggest loose components or imbalance. If the pump operates smoothly, it's ready for deployment. This detailed methodology ensures a balance of safety, efficiency, and thoroughness.
